The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 50517 zip code. The total population is 940, of which, 467 are male and 473 are female. With a total area of 196.491 square miles, the population density is 5.7 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 44.5 years old. The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 50517 zip code is $64196. This is -25.30% less than the national average. This income places 9.8%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$14577. In the 50517 zip code, 93.9%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 11.5% have a bachelors degree or higher. Additionally, 29.4% of individuals 3 years and older are in private school, and 70.6% are in public school. The data below outline the education level breakdown, degree field breakdown, and more.

In the 50517 zip, there are an estimated 468 people in the labor force, of which, 460 are employed, and 8 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 15.8 minutes. Of the total people that work, 29 worked from home and 450 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 39.2. The median home value for the 50517 zip code is 79300. There is an estimated  429 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$575 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$543.
